A CHINESE COLONIAL CAMPHORWOOD SECRETAIRE CHEST
MID-19TH CENTURY
Of two sections, the secreatire drawer with a fall front revealing a fitted interior of drawers and pigeon holes and with three long drawers below, the rounded angles carved with foliage, swags and rosettes on a moulded plinth
40in. (102cm.) high, 46½in. (118cm.) wide, 20½in. (52cm.) deep

Lot Essay

A campaign chest with very closely related carving to the angles was sold Christie's, London, 1st March, 2000, lot 271.
